What Is The Area Of A Kite Formula. The area of the kite is half the product of its diagonals, that is a = \ (\frac {1} {2}\) x \ (d_1\) x \ (d_2\) in this formula, \ (d_1\) and \ (d_2\) are the lengths of the diagonals of the kite.
